Ant colony optimization (ACO) is an algorithm which simulates ant foraging behavior. When ants search for food they leave pheromone trails to tell other ants which paths to take to find food. ACO has been adapted to many different problems in computer science: mainly variations on shortest path algorithms for graphs and networks.

Digital media players often include a visualization component that allows a user to watch a visualization synchronized to their music or videos. This project uses the visualization plugin API of an existing media playback program (WinAmp) but it displays its visuals using physical LED lights. Instead of outputting visuals to the computer screen, data is sent over USB to a micro controller that runs the LED lights. This project aims to give users a more visceral visual experience than traditional visualizations on the computer screen.

Interval-based specification languages have been used to formally model and rigorously reason about real-time computing systems. This usually involves logical reasoning and mathematical computation with respect to continuous or discrete time. When these systems are complex, analyzing their models by hand becomes error-prone and difficult. In this article, we develop a verification system to facilitate the formal analysis of interval-based specification languages with machine-assisted proof support. The verification system is developed using a generic theorem prover, Prototype Verification System (PVS). Social tagging has been adopted by software developers in various contexts from source code to work items and build definitions. While the success of tagging is usually attributed to the simplicity of tags, the implementation details of tagging systems vary significantly in terms of metadata, schemata and semantics. In this position paper, we argue that academia and industry should be aware of these differences and that we should start to examine their implications.

The sketch recognition interface community has not produced a -killer‖ application, because access to sketch recognition technology has been too restricted. If recognition technologies were more freely available for experimentation, powerful new applications would evolve. This paper proposes a rough architecture for an extensible graphical editor that facilitates collaboration between recognition technology developers, user interface designers, and early adopters of sketch recognition interfaces. Only by serving all three communities will we reach the critical mass necessary for killer applications to emerge.
